How much do US workers know about AI, and where do we stand today?
The Pew Research Center, in their 2026 paper How Americans view data centers’ impact in key areas, from the environment to jobs, paints a nuanced picture of what workers know and how we feel about AI data centers. In their words:
Three-quarters of Americans say they’ve heard or read a lot (25%) or a little (50%) about data centers. The remaining 25% say they have heard nothing at all about them.
More Americans say data centers have a negative effect on the environment, home energy costs and people’s quality of life nearby than say they have a positive effect. Far more say data centers are mostly bad than good for the environment (39% vs. 4%), home energy costs (38% vs. 6%) and the quality of life for those nearby (30% vs. 6%).
In contrast, Americans are more likely to see positive than negative effects on local jobs and local tax revenue. More adults say data centers are mostly good than bad for local jobs (25% vs. 15%) and local tax revenue (23% vs. 12%). Still, Americans are less likely to express positive views of data centers’ impact in these areas than to express negative views of their effects on the environment, energy costs and people’s quality of life nearby.
For many Americans, the jury’s still out. Around one-in-five Americans or more say they aren’t sure of data centers’ impact in each of the five areas we asked about. Others say these facilities have neither a positive nor negative impact in each area or haven’t heard about data centers at all.
Public health and the environment
In their recent study Data Centers, Pollution, and the Communities Left Behind, UChicago Sustainability Dialogue reports: “In 2025, data centers consumed hundreds of billions of gallons of water for cooling and power generation. Developers are now tapping local rivers, aquifers, and municipal supplies at unprecedented rates to satisfy the thirst of data centers, putting the communities that host them at risk”—communities like my Appalachian hometown. The UChicago report continues:
Data center operations still rely heavily on fossil fuels, emitting air pollutants and fine particulates that raise serious public health risks, especially asthma. Meanwhile, chemical runoff from cooling systems contaminates soil and waterways…These facilities create real environmental challenges and are too often sited and strategically chosen in already vulnerable places. As AI demand surges, the need for more facilities will only grow.
Canton, Mississippi, “a majority Black town long marked by underinvestment,” was the chosen site for one such facility, a $10B Amazon AI data center opened in 2025. Proponents of this massive industrial “golden goose” promised 1,000 jobs. “Yet within months,” UChicago finds,
…residents began reporting lung irritation, breathing difficulties, and construction dust that settled over homes and playgrounds. Cooling towers pull millions of gallons of water daily from the already-stressed Big Black River system, while weekly tests of backup diesel generators spike local NOx levels and worsen the area’s elevated childhood asthma rates. “We were promised prosperity, but got poisoned air and vanishing water,” said local activist Maria Gonzalez. Community outrage led to a class-action lawsuit filed in February 2026 alleging Clean Water Act violations; expansions have been halted pending independent audits. [Source]
More figures on the environmental harms of data centers from Fortune’s study Data centers are dealing hidden damage to environmental and public health—costing the economy $25 billion every year: A Carnegie Mellon University researcher named Nicholas Muller “tracked data centers’ electricity needs last year and found how much air pollution and additional planet-warming greenhouse gases local grids generated to supply that demand,” and their impact on human life expectancy. Muller found that data centers’ “inhalable particulate matter can carry severe health risks for local communities, including lung disease, heart conditions, and in some cases higher rates of premature mortality.” And the price tag is economic as well as physical:
[D]ata centers’ environmental damage last year cost the economy at large $25 billion, of which $3.7 billion is directly tied to AI activities in data centers. This price tag represents an externality—an indirect consequence of economic activity that imposes costs on third parties not directly involved in the original activity. Rather than reflecting an increase in day-to-day medical expenses or higher taxes to subsidize a greater need for care, Muller’s analysis boils down the cost of premature deaths tied to the environmental impact of data centers, assigning an economic value to the resulting shortened life expectancy.

AI worker replacement by gender: women bear higher costs
Meanwhile, according to the International Labour Organization, worrying about being replaced by AI isn’t personal paranoia. For some of us, it’s a statistical reality. In their article New ILO data confirm women face higher workplace risks from generative AI than men, “a new report finds that women face higher risks, as they are concentrated in tasks more prone to automation and remain underrepresented in technology and science fields.” ILO’s data reveals that “[a]cross countries with available data, occupations dominated by women are almost twice as likely to be exposed to GenAI as male-dominated ones.” What’s more,
Around 29 per cent of female-dominated occupations are exposed to GenAI, compared to just 16 per cent of male-dominated occupations. The difference is even starker when looking at high automation risk: 16 per cent of female-dominated occupations fall into the highest exposure categories, compared to only 3 per cent of male-dominated ones.

AI data centers: a growing bipartisan consensus
Where does all this leave us as workers? Despite what certain accelerationist billionaires would have us believe, OG tech lord Bill Gates believes we still have the power to decide.
What’s more, the national pushback against unregulated data center construction is more of a bipartisan effort than you might guess. The Guardian US reported in August that “[t]he datacenter backlash is bringing the entire political spectrum together – against big tech billionaires.” The outlet cites survey results showing that “three-quarters of Americans oppose local datacenter development, a swing of more than 30 points in just a year. More than 500 counties and municipalities have passed datacenter bans or moratoria, while dozens of proposed projects have been killed outright.”
One Citizens Action Coalition (CAC) worker in Indiana reports that “we’re seeing broad concern from Republicans, Democrats and everyone else on the political spectrum. We’re seeing folks saying, ‘Hey, I might be a Maga Republican and you might be a liberal yahoo from the big city, but if you’re coming to our community to help us fight this datacenter, you’re my best friend.’”
